Kring...kring...kring...kring (the man's alarm went off at exactly 7:00 a.m.) Sebastian Lancaster woke up on a rainy morning in Boston. He woke up by rubbing his eyes and looking at his bedroom window, he saw a pair of birds taking shelter on a tree branch. The pair of hazel eyes stared for a long time, he felt a moment of calm in the morning before someone knocked on his door and shouted at him. "Bastiannn, look at the clock on your wall, hurry up". Agnes Matilda, the middle-aged woman who always shouted in the morning to wake up her only son. Unlike his mother, Bastian would only be getting ready while his mother already had to rush off to her office. Yes, that's how he lived since he was a child, always abandoned and only given material by his mother. Don't ask Bastian's father, he has gone somewhere leaving him from childhood and playing freely with women who are out there.

"Mom is leaving, you hurry up and get ready for college," Agnes said. "I already know, just hurry up and go", Bastian replied coldly.
After that, Bastian went down from his room to his car garage, preparing to take his Ford Mustang out of his garage. He immediately stepped on the gas to Ashford Academy to establish himself as a student. Although he rarely went to class, because he felt that college was useless.
Arriving at the gates of Ashford Academy, the roar of the mustang's engine caught the attention of all the students who were walking towards the campus building. After he got a parking space for his car, he walked towards the campus building. While walking he played with his car keys, and accidentally bumped into a woman who looked so bothered carrying a roll of canvas and some brushes and paints in her bag. Instantly the brushes scattered down with the rest of the bag.
"Oh my god, why did it all fall!!!", Clara Whitman was upset. A very independent and graceful painting student. "Sorry girl", was the only word that came out of Sebastian Lancaster's mouth. Then he tried to help tidy up Clara's fallen items, he saw a slightly open canvas roll that made the picture Clara was painting visible. "It's rude, why did you open it right away" said Clara.
At this moment where Bastian's handsome face with his hazel eyes met and locked in Clara's brown eyes with the distinctive fragrance of roses bursting in front of Bastian. Only an inch separates them. Then Clara immediately stood up and ran because she felt she was late for her class that morning.
Bastian felt something different at that moment. But in a good way, he felt pleasure at that moment.
